GitLab Flow
A GitFlow is a set of instructions or guidelines that prescribe how to utilize Git effectively and efficiently in order to achieve work in a consistent and productive way. GitLab Flow creates a seamless approach to software development by integrating a Git workflow with an issue tracking system.
Estimated Effort: 20 minutes
Course Format: 4 self-paced lessons
Access Duration: Up to 6 months from day of registration
Prerequisites
The target candidate should have the following knowledge:
- High-level knowledge of the software development lifecycle
- Experience with any version control system is helpful but not required
Primary Audience
- Anyone new to GitLab and/or Git
Learning Objectives
Upon completion of this self-paced course, learners will be able to:
- Describe Git Flow and its characteristics
- Describe how the GitLab flow simplifies branching and merging
- Define the GitLab workflow components
- Use GitLab to merge code
Technical Requirements
- A reliable internet connection